How do I create a link from my XML data to another XML data page that would be based on the same XSL stylesheet? The problem is that I don't want the link to show on the page, except as a mouse over caption. I want to jump to the link when I click on the text of that namespace. I've been trying to make a line like this: <Author>Smith J</Author> appear like this: Author: Smith J And I have done that. Now I want to be able to click on 'Smith J' and hop to another site. Is there an easy way to do that.
